Search Engine Optimization (SEO) is one of the most critical factors in driving traffic and boosting sales for your WooCommerce store. If you want your products to rank well on search engines like Google, optimizing your WooCommerce store for SEO is essential. This comprehensive guide will walk you through the key strategies to optimize your WooCommerce store for SEO, helping you improve your rankings, attract more traffic, and increase conversions.
1. Optimize Product Titles and Descriptions
The titles and descriptions of your products are one of the first things search engines and potential customers see. Optimizing these fields with relevant keywords helps both Google and your visitors understand the value of your products.
Best Practices for Product Titles:
- Use Primary Keywords: Include your target keyword at the beginning of the title.
- Keep It Concise and Descriptive: Aim for titles that are between 50-60 characters for maximum effectiveness.
- Focus on User Intent: Ensure the title reflects what a customer might search for.
Product Description Optimization:
- Incorporate Keywords Naturally: Avoid keyword stuffing and ensure the product description flows naturally.
- Highlight Benefits and Features: Write descriptions that explain the benefits of the product, while also weaving in keywords.
- Use Bullet Points: Break up long descriptions with bullet points or short paragraphs to make them more readable.
2. Optimize Permalinks and URLs
WooCommerce allows you to customize your product URLs, which can impact your SEO. A clean, descriptive URL structure is easier for both users and search engines to understand.
Best Practices for SEO-Friendly URLs:
- Include Target Keywords: Incorporate your primary keyword in the URL.
- Use Hyphens Instead of Underscores: Google prefers hyphens over underscores to separate words in URLs.
- Keep URLs Short and Descriptive: Avoid unnecessary words like “the” or “and” and focus on creating concise URLs.
To customize URLs in WooCommerce:
- Go to Settings > Permalinks in your WordPress dashboard.
- Choose the Post Name structure for a clean and readable URL format.
3. Install an SEO Plugin
One of the easiest ways to manage SEO for WooCommerce is by installing an SEO plugin. The two most popular SEO plugins for WordPress and WooCommerce are Yoast SEO and Rank Math.
Benefits of Using an SEO Plugin:
- On-Page Optimization: These plugins guide you through optimizing your product pages, category pages, and blog posts for SEO.
- XML Sitemaps: They automatically generate XML sitemaps, which help search engines crawl and index your site.
- Breadcrumbs: Enable breadcrumbs, which improve navigation for users and help search engines understand your site’s structure.
How to Set Up Yoast SEO for WooCommerce:
- Install Yoast SEO: Go to Plugins > Add New and search for “Yoast SEO”. Install and activate it.
- WooCommerce SEO Integration: Yoast integrates with WooCommerce seamlessly, offering additional WooCommerce-specific SEO settings, such as structured data for products and breadcrumbs.
- Focus Keyword: For each product, Yoast will allow you to set a “Focus Keyword” and provide optimization suggestions based on that keyword.
4. Optimize Product Images for SEO
Images are a key part of any eCommerce store, but they also provide an opportunity to improve SEO.
Steps to Optimize Images:
- Use Descriptive File Names: Instead of uploading images with generic names like “IMG001.jpg,” use descriptive file names that include your keywords, such as “blue-leather-shoes.jpg.”
- Add ALT Text: Search engines can’t “see” images, but they can read the ALT text. Include relevant keywords in your ALT text to help your product images rank in search engines.
- Compress Images for Faster Loading: Large image files can slow down your site. Use plugins like Smush or ShortPixel to compress images without losing quality.
5. Improve Website Speed and Performance
Page speed is a direct ranking factor for Google. If your WooCommerce store is slow, it can negatively impact your rankings and cause potential customers to leave before they even see your products.
How to Improve Page Speed:
- Choose a Reliable Hosting Provider: Invest in a high-quality hosting provider that specializes in WooCommerce stores, such as SiteGround or Kinsta.
- Use a Caching Plugin: Plugins like WP Rocket or W3 Total Cache can significantly improve loading times by caching pages and reducing server load.
- Minimize CSS and JavaScript: Use tools like Autoptimize to minify CSS, JavaScript, and HTML files to reduce load times.
- Enable Lazy Loading: This ensures that images load only when they are visible to the user, improving initial load time.
6. Optimize Category Pages
Category pages are just as important as product pages when it comes to SEO. Optimizing them can help search engines understand your product offerings and improve rankings for relevant search queries.
How to Optimize WooCommerce Category Pages:
- Unique Meta Descriptions: Write custom meta descriptions for each category that include relevant keywords and encourage users to click.
- Use Headers Effectively: Include H1 and H2 headers with your main keyword on category pages.
- Add Content: Category pages often lack content. Consider adding a brief description at the top of the page to explain the category, including keywords naturally.
7. Use Structured Data Markup
Structured data helps search engines understand the content of your WooCommerce store better. It can also make your product listings appear in rich results, like product reviews, prices, and availability in search results, giving you a competitive edge.
How to Implement Structured Data:
- Yoast SEO and Rank Math: Both plugins automatically add structured data (schema markup) to your WooCommerce product pages, so you don’t have to code it manually.
- Test Your Structured Data: Use Google’s Rich Results Test to ensure that your structured data is implemented correctly.
8. Focus on Mobile Optimization
With the majority of users shopping from mobile devices, ensuring your WooCommerce store is mobile-friendly is essential for both SEO and user experience.
How to Optimize for Mobile:
- Responsive Theme: Make sure you’re using a WooCommerce theme that is fully responsive and mobile-optimized.
- Use Google’s Mobile-Friendly Test: Run your site through Google’s Mobile-Friendly Test to see how well it performs on mobile.
- Optimize for Mobile Speed: Use AMP (Accelerated Mobile Pages) plugins like AMP for WooCommerce to speed up your mobile site.
9. Build High-Quality Backlinks
Backlinks (links from other websites to yours) remain a key ranking factor for Google. Building high-quality backlinks can help increase your domain authority and improve your SEO.
How to Build Backlinks for Your WooCommerce Store:
- Guest Blogging: Write guest posts on relevant blogs in your niche that link back to your WooCommerce store.
- Partner with Influencers: Collaborate with bloggers or influencers in your industry who can promote your products and provide valuable backlinks.
- Create Shareable Content: Produce high-quality, informative content such as product guides, infographics, or tutorials that people want to link to.
10. Track and Monitor SEO Performance
Lastly, to ensure your SEO efforts are paying off, it’s essential to track and monitor your WooCommerce store’s performance.
Tools for Monitoring SEO:
- Google Analytics: Track website traffic, user behavior, and conversions.
- Google Search Console: Monitor search performance, index status, and SEO issues.
- Yoast SEO Insights: Get insights into your WooCommerce SEO performance directly from the Yoast SEO plugin dashboard.
Final Thoughts
Optimizing your WooCommerce store for SEO is crucial for driving traffic, increasing visibility, and boosting sales. By following these steps—optimizing product pages, using the right plugins, improving site speed, and building backlinks—you can ensure your WooCommerce store is well-optimized for search engines and set up for long-term success.
Invest in SEO today, and you’ll reap the benefits of higher rankings and more organic traffic tomorrow!